**Q: How does Splitgate decide which variant my plugin's users see?**

Assignment is deterministic: Splitgate hashes the user key with the experiment salt, so the same user always lands in the same bucket across sessions and plugins. You never assign variants yourself — always call the assignment endpoint. The hashing spec and bucket math are documented in full on this page.

runbook for tajop-bajog: https://jira.qorvelsys.internal/projects/display/projects/browse/580f

Welcome to the Chirplet team! The waveform preview you'll be touching lives in the render worker — it downsamples audio into peak buckets and paints them onto a canvas strip. When reviewing PRs, watch for off-by-one errors in the bucket math; they make the preview look smeared. To run the staging previews locally you'll need access to the shared demo account, which occasionally locks itself. When that happens, recovery is straightforward. Use the passphrase below to unlock it.

unlock words, hahaf-fajeg: quenmir-belius

### Step 7: Update health check settings on BridgeFront

After the new Lanternworks app servers are registered behind the BridgeFront load balancer, the old health check settings will mark them unhealthy because the probe path moved from /status to /healthz in release 4.2. Apply the updated settings before draining the legacy pool, then verify all targets report healthy for at least five minutes before proceeding to Step 8. The health check should be configured with the following values:

config for bafog-fajog:
oliix:
  log_level: error
  metrics_host: metrics.oliix.zemvarsys.internal
  pool_size: 4

Memglass attaches to the Torvane runtime via a preload shim and samples allocation events into a ring buffer. Snapshots flush to local disk; no network calls on the hot path. Overhead target: under 2% step time. Release gate: soak on the Brindlemoor staging pool for 48 hours. Sampling and buffer defaults are fixed at the values below.

constants for yafog-hawep:
RATE_LIMITS = {
    "aldeth": 722,
    "tamix": 452,
}